Function: useLiveSuspenseQuery()
================================
Call Signature
--------------
ts
function useLiveSuspenseQuery<TContext>(queryFn, deps?): object;
function useLiveSuspenseQuery<TContext>(queryFn, deps?): object;
Defined in: useLiveSuspenseQuery.ts:76
Create a live query with React Suspense support
### Type Parameters #### TContext
TContext extends Context
(q) => QueryBuilder<TContext>
Query function that defines what data to fetch
unknown[]
Array of dependencies that trigger query re-execution when changed
object
Object with reactive data and state - data is guaranteed to be defined
ts
collection: Collection<{ [K in string | number | symbol]: (TContext["result"] extends object ? any[any] : TContext["hasJoins"] extends true ? TContext["schema"] : TContext["schema"][TContext["fromSourceName"]])[K] }, string | number, {
}>;
collection: Collection<{ [K in string | number | symbol]: (TContext["result"] extends object ? any[any] : TContext["hasJoins"] extends true ? TContext["schema"] : TContext["schema"][TContext["fromSourceName"]])[K] }, string | number, {
}>;
ts
data: InferResultType<TContext>;
data: InferResultType<TContext>;
ts
state: Map<string | number, { [K in string | number | symbol]: (TContext["result"] extends object ? any[any] : TContext["hasJoins"] extends true ? TContext["schema"] : TContext["schema"][TContext["fromSourceName"]])[K] }>;
state: Map<string | number, { [K in string | number | symbol]: (TContext["result"] extends object ? any[any] : TContext["hasJoins"] extends true ? TContext["schema"] : TContext["schema"][TContext["fromSourceName"]])[K] }>;
Promise when data is loading (caught by Suspense boundary)
Error when collection fails (caught by Error boundary)
ts
// Basic usage with Suspense
function TodoList() {
const { data } = useLiveSuspenseQuery((q) =>
q.from({ todos: todosCollection })
.where(({ todos }) => eq(todos.completed, false))
.select(({ todos }) => ({ id: todos.id, text: todos.text }))
)
return (
<ul>
{data.map(todo => <li key={todo.id}>{todo.text}</li>)}
</ul>
)
}
function App() {
return (
<Suspense fallback={<div>Loading...</div>}>
<TodoList />
</Suspense>
)
}

ts
// Single result query
const { data } = useLiveSuspenseQuery(
(q) => q.from({ todos: todosCollection })
.where(({ todos }) => eq(todos.id, 1))
.findOne()
)
// data is guaranteed to be the single item (or undefined if not found)

ts
// With dependencies that trigger re-suspension
const { data } = useLiveSuspenseQuery(
(q) => q.from({ todos: todosCollection })
.where(({ todos }) => gt(todos.priority, minPriority)),
[minPriority] // Re-suspends when minPriority changes
)

ts
// With Error boundary
function App() {
return (
<ErrorBoundary fallback={<div>Error loading data</div>}>
<Suspense fallback={<div>Loading...</div>}>
<TodoList />
</Suspense>
</ErrorBoundary>
)
}
